Van Diemen RF99 for sale.



The engine has just been rebuilt by
Bernard Baxter (BBE) and is giving good
power. At lot of talk is talked about
power out puts from builder X, Y or Z
but as long as you use the same Dyno you
can then be sure of any increase. Last
year my engine dynoed at 104 bhp but
this year after extensive work it is
putting out 109.8 bhp with 104 lb/ft
torque.



I am SURE that if it was run on
A.N.Others dyno it would read 114/115 so
it's on the money. Bernard's engines
are respected.



It's had:

Dipped and stripped block and new paint

New liners

New pistons and rings. Piston cut-outs
relieved to prevent over rev damage.

Valves lapped

Valve springs tested and
equalised/shimmed

Crank crack tested

New big end shells

Alloy sump machined true and flat to
prevent leakage. I like a clean car.

Machined and lightened Flywheel (to just
over the legal limit)

New Carb

New dizzie mounted ignition module

New plugs



Over £1800 spent
